Add Native Pause/Delay Capability to Cloud Pak for AIOps Runbook Actions

In IBM Cloud Pak for AIOps, runbook actions (manual, semi‑automated) currently execute sequentially without the ability to introduce a controlled wait or pause interval directly within the runbook flow.

For many remediation and operational scenarios, it is necessary to allow a system or service time to stabilize after an action is performed (for example, after a restart, configuration change, or operator intervention) before initiating any subsequent actions.

Today, implementing such delays requires embedding workaround logic (for example, custom scripts or automation‑level pauses), which increases complexity and reduces the clarity and maintainability of runbooks.

Enhancement Request

Provide a native pause/timer capability within Cloud Pak for AIOps runbooks that can be configured before or after a runbook action, including manual and semi‑automated actions.

The pause capability should allow runbook authors to define a configurable delay (for example, seconds or minutes) during which the runbook execution is intentionally paused before proceeding to the next action.

Business and Technical Value

  • Enables controlled stabilization periods between runbook actions

  • Improves reliability of remediation workflows by preventing premature follow‑up actions

  • Reduces the need for custom scripting or automation workarounds

  • Simplifies runbook design and improves readability and maintainability

  • Aligns runbook behavior more closely with real‑world operational requirements
